PROCEDURE

实验过程

(9aR)-Tetrahydro-2H-pyrido[1,2-a]pyrazine-1,4(3H,6H)-dione (779 mg, 4.63 mmol) was dissolved in 46 mL of THF and cooled to 0° C. LiAlH4 (352 mg, 9.57 mmol) was then added portion wise. The mixture was heated to 85° C. for 2 hours, then cooled to 0° C. The reaction was quenched with sodium sulphate decahydrate (704 mg, 9.27 mmol) and was stirred at 0° C. for 30 min. To this solution was added 1N aq. NaOH (5 mL) and the reaction mixture was stirred at 0° C. for 30 min. Then Et2O (20 mL) was added, followed by benzyl chloroformate (0.783 mL, 5.563 mmol). The reaction mixture was stirred vigorously at 0° C. for 2 h, the phases were separated, and the aqueous phase was extracted with Et2O (3×50 mL). The combined organic phase was dried over anhydrous MgSO4, filtered, and concentrated in vacuo. The resulting crude product was purified by RP-HPLC to provide phenylmethyl (9aR)-octahydro-2H-pyrido[1,2-a]pyrazine-2-carboxylate (688 mg, 55%). LCMS: (M+H)+: 275.1.
